Diesel engine swaps

the electronic wouldnt be as much of an issue as one thinks... the Cummins, as with all their engine, use a stand alone ECM that is seperate from the chassis computer on the vehicle. you'd just have to have the program or find someone with the programs to turn off the parameters inside the Cummins ECM that looks for the feedback from the trans. literally a click of a mouse.

A 12v cummins is pretty much completely mechanical. Few odds and ends are electric, but they dont require a computer to run. Thats one of the reason people want to swap in 12v vs the 24v cummins.
